About Margaret

Thoughtful gardens shaped by people, plants and place

Over many years Margaret designed gardens across Auckland, Northland, Waikato and Taranaki for homeowners, architects and commercial clients – from small courtyards to coastal lifestyle blocks and large estates.

She sees gardens as living spaces that need care and specialist knowledge: well-proportioned, generous with planting and sensitive to the site. Listening closely to how people use and feel about their outdoor spaces was always at the heart of her work, so that the gardens created together could offer long-term pleasure and nourishment.

A long-standing fascination with architecture, structure and planting design informed Margaret’s approach – taking cues from the house or buildings, then weaving patterns, textures and seasonal stories with plants.
